SRINAGAR, MARCH 04 (KNS): The Education Department went all out to welcome the students on their first day back to school after the winter vacations.

Director School Education Kashmir, Dr. Tasaduq Hussain Mir personally extended a warm welcome to the students of GMS Kothibagh and GGHSS Kothibagh Srinagar.

His words of encouragement and support motivated the students to set their goals high and strive for excellence.

To make the occasion even more memorable, different gifts were distributed among the students, creating an atmosphere of excitement and joy. It was a heartwarming gesture to instill a sense of belongingness among the students.

Chief Education Officer Srinagar, Abdul Hamid Fani welcomed students in several schools across different Education Zones. He engaged the students in various activities, fostering their creativity and enthusiasm.

As a delightful surprise, sweets and chocolates were distributed among the students, leaving everyone with smiles on their faces.

The participation of all the Principals and Zonal Education Officers of the district Srinagar, who visited one school in their respective cluster/zone to personally greet and welcome the students made this grand welcome even more remarkable.

The students were thrilled to interact with their mentors and express their experiences and memories from the winter vacations. The HOIs, teachers and non teaching staff warmly welcomed them back with open arms, creating a supportive and nurturing environment for their continued growth and learning.

The overwhelming response from students and parents was a testament to their happiness and contentment. They expressed their appreciation for the grand welcome and the dedicated endeavors of the entire Education Department in making the day special.

The schools were beautifully adorned, creating an atmosphere of celebration, and various engaging activities were organized to further enhance the students' experience.

The grand welcome on the first day back to school after the winter vacations sets the stage for a promising academic year, motivating and inspiring the students to reach new heights in both academics and extracurricular activities.(KNS)
